Output 528371620d52730af6fdf272a69737b3e010dc94e6f99b3bd2f788be9e239f2a:2

value
6409510
script pubkey
OP_0 OP_PUSHBYTES_20 2a134a91335d6cedcdb9dda4138caf794ebe862d
address
bc1q9gf54yfnt4kwmndemkjp8r90098tap3dl9qewz
transaction
528371620d52730af6fdf272a69737b3e010dc94e6f99b3bd2f788be9e239f2a
spent
true